Breast Cancer

Breast Cancer is the most common cancer diagnosed in women in developed countries. It affects the tissues of the breast first. It affects one in eight women and is the number two cancer killer of women. The cells undergo abnormal growth and go out of control. This form of cancer is likely to occur in both women and men, although it is more common in women. In majority of the cases, it starts from the ducts or lobes, while in some cases, it starts from the cellular lining of the milk ducts.

However, mortality due to breast cancer has been reduced in the last decades due to the advent of technology which has made the earlier detection possible.

What are the symptoms of Breast Cancer?

Signs and symptoms of Breast Cancer include:

  • A lump in the breast or a thickening that feels different from the surrounding tissue.
  • Dimpling or changes of the skin over the breast.
  • There is a change in the size and appearance of the breast.
  • There is pitting or redness in the skin of the breast like the skin of an orange.
  • Peeling, crusting, flaking or scaling of the pigmented area of the skin surrounding the areola or skin of the breast.

If there is a lump or other change in the breast, then take an appointment with the doctor for prompt evaluation.
